While the dangers of children using online networks are well documented, some believe that social networking tools may help children learn communication and technical skills that will serve them throughout their lives. NPR reports that studies have shown many children are using social networks, and the American Academy of Pediatrics released a report in April stating that much of children's "social and emotional development is occurring while on the Internet and on cellphones. Parents need to understand these technologies so they can...comfortably parent in that world." Meanwhile, doctors are facing a challenge in deciding when notifying parents of children's medical conditions--especially those relating to sexual or mental health--breaches patient privacy.
